Why Import/Export Operations Are So Complex
Cross-border trade sits at the intersection of international law, customs authority requirements, freight logistics, currency risk, and commercial contracts. A single shipment may pass through multiple jurisdictions, each with its own tariff schedules, documentation standards, and inspection protocols. Even experienced businesses find themselves exposed to delays, fines, or rejected cargo when these elements aren’t managed with precision.
The stakes are high — but so is the opportunity for those who get it right.
The Three Pillars of Effective Trade Operations
Our approach at JLH International is built around three foundational pillars:
1. Regulatory Knowledge
Understanding the rules that govern your goods — tariffs, trade agreements, HS codes, and country-specific requirements — before a shipment ever moves. Regulatory compliance must be woven into every stage of your operation, from supplier agreements and product classification to export licensing and documentation accuracy.
2. Logistics Efficiency
Coordinating carriers, freight forwarders, warehousing, and documentation so goods move without unnecessary delays or cost overruns. Efficiency in logistics isn’t just about speed — it’s about predictability. Businesses that can reliably forecast transit times, landed costs, and inventory availability are better positioned to serve their customers and protect their margins.
3. Risk Mitigation
Identifying and managing exposure — from currency fluctuations and geopolitical shifts to cargo insurance and supplier reliability. The goal isn’t to eliminate risk, but to manage it intelligently across the full picture of your supply chain.

Logistics: Where Strategy Meets Execution
A well-designed trade route only delivers value if it executes reliably. That means selecting the right mode of transport, negotiating carrier contracts, managing Incoterms correctly, and ensuring every handoff — from factory floor to final destination — is tracked and documented.
